Frequency Synthesizer supports GSM applications.

Measuring 0.910 x 0.910 x 0.252 in., Model RSN-1618AF-119+ is packaged in metal case to shield against unwanted signals and noise. Unit operates from 1,543-1,618 MHz and features max settling time of 35 Â-µsec. With components secured to substrate using chip adhesive in addition to solder, surface mount synthesizer can be used as local oscillator in up-conversion and down-conversion sections...

Multifrequency Clock Synthesizer optimizes signal quality.

Using 4 TI CDC7005 clock synchronizers, each controlling one quad-frequency VCXO, Model 7190 lends designers working with A/Ds and D/As precise source of clock signals in PMC format. All 8 output clocks are phase-locked to external frequency reference, and unit is programmed to select any one of its 4 VCXO frequencies. Resulting frequencies can be divided by 1, 2, 4, 8, or 16.
